Road Visions
A new construction
Loosely paved and surrounded by vegetation
This path is invoked by the trust that I questioned
Despite the other miles I have driven
It’s this first one home that begs to be forgiven
***
While sitting silently in my therapist’s chair
The heavy dust particles settle in my hair
The pits and crevices bottom out my heart
Patiently, I dream of a re-construction for a new start
***
The lines are seemingly straight with sights set forward
Yet memories flash with the hidden curves of your words
The gut-wrenching feelings of deserving and deception
Are just as real now as they were at their inception
***
Processing begins with tapping left and then right
I envision the scene as my chest clinches tight
Within view are parallel lines of power and control
I realize your influence has always included tolls
***
As I work through familiar vehicle collisions
My budding self-worth points toward a decision
Your grip stretches out, reaching for the present
I chisel my feet free from under the pavement
***
The road cables resemble your marionette strings
I open myself to validation and prepare for the ribbon cutting
Naming the abuse, stepping outside the infernal
Despite being told that I was the one who is abnormal
***
You continue to rant even with the boundaries set
Wrapped up in your fury, you resort to a threat
The feeling of guilt is a powerful tool for manipulation
But I refuse to stay trapped in the delusion
***
Charming and well-liked, the character is textbook
You refuse to turn the mirror inward for a look
Constantly scared of not meeting the expectation
The initial pathway created could never meet perfection
***
I’ve heard for long enough the defense that you care
So engulfed in this belief I was left unaware
Now as the road is reopened with sun shining from above
The vision is forgiven with a new definition of love
